Double-spurred Francolin vs Giant Mole Shrew
Pternistis bicalcaratus compared with Blarina brevicauda
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Double-spurred Francolin | Giant Mole Shrew |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ordates)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Aves (Birds)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Galliformes (Galliformes) | Soricomorpha (Soricomorpha) |
| Family | Phasianidae | Soricidae |
| Genus | Pternistis | Blarina |
| Species | Pternistis bicalcaratus | Blarina brevicauda |
Evolutionary Relationship
Double-spurred Francolin and Giant Mole Shrew share a common ancestor at the Phylum level: Chordata. (Chordates)
